The Origins of the Surname 'Cesti'

The surname 'Cesti' has origins in multiple countries around the world, with the highest incidence in Italy. With an incidence of 250, Italy is the country where the surname 'Cesti' is most commonly found. In Peru, 'Cesti' has an incidence of 162, making it a relatively common surname in the country. Brazil follows with an incidence of 54, while Argentina, the United States, Indonesia, Australia, Israel, India, Senegal, Chile, Germany, France, Malaysia, and Russia all have smaller incidences of the surname 'Cesti' ranging from 1 to 35.

Italy: The Heart of 'Cesti' Surnames

In Italy, the surname 'Cesti' has a long history and is widely spread across the country. It is believed that the name originated from the Italian word 'cesto,' which means basket. This suggests that the surname may have been derived from a family profession or trade involving the making or selling of baskets. Alternatively, 'cesti' could be a regional or dialectical variation of the word 'cesto,' used to describe a person or family who lived near or worked with baskets in some way.
